android-discuss
android-discuss copied to clipboard
Android 问题交流讨论坛, 微信公众号:codekk, 网站:
有这么一个view,他是Visible的,但是可能因为什么原因,它被别的view挡住了,或者在屏幕中我们看不到它了,怎么判断这个view它不可见了?
项目中有个需求,做个宠物模块的功能, 类似支付宝蚂蚁庄园, 里头有各种动画效果 点某只小鸡 他就跑了 然后喂食 他就回来了 ,可以跟用户互动的这种效果是怎么实现的呢? 使用Android原生的技术实现 还是H5 ? 支付宝用的什么技术呢? 求大神指点!
在`Canvas.getMatrix()`中有标记这个方法被废弃,因为: > Hardware accelerated canvases may have any matrix when passed to a View or Drawable, as it is implementation defined where in the hierarchy such canvases are created. It...
Android开发中有时候需要自定义键盘,我按照文档写了一个自定义键盘,大致文件清单如下: ``` keyboard_123.xml : 描述键盘的布局; layout_keyboard_view.xml : 配置自定义键盘的各种属性; MyKeyboard.java : 加载keyboard_123.xml到KeyboardView、处理EditText与KeyboardView的各种事件; MyKeyboardView.java : 绘制键盘; ``` 这样子的实现方案,我遇到了两个问题: **Q1:键盘会遮挡输入框** 如果出现键盘遮挡的情况,自定义的键盘无法像系统键盘那样进行窗口的位移来处理遮挡问题。 **Q2:要使用自定义键盘的时候,必须要在界面布局include自定义键盘的`layout_keyboard_view.xml `** 这样子使用起来可能会不方便,比如在RecyclerView、Dialog等情况使用的话,就比较麻烦了。 所以想了解一下大家是如何实现自定义键盘的,或者是有没有方案可以解决上面的两个问题的呢?
1 com.android.webview.chromium.WebViewContentsClientAdapter.getDefaultVideoPoster(WebViewContentsClientAdapter.java:596) 2 org.chromium.android_webview.DefaultVideoPosterRequestHandler$$Lambda$0.run(Unknown Source:2) 3 android.os.Handler.handleCallback(Handler.java:808) 4 android.os.Handler.dispatchMessage(Handler.java:101) 5 android.os.Looper.loop(Looper.java:166) 6 android.app.ActivityThread.main(ActivityThread.java:7425) 7 java.lang.reflect.Method.invoke(Native Method) 8 com.android.internal.os.Zygote$MethodAndArgsCaller.run(Zygote.java:245) 9 com.android.internal.os.ZygoteInit.main(ZygoteInit.java:921)
大家有没有好的第三方sdk,或者开源框架,找了很多,就是没有那个带气泡文字编辑功能
因为蓝牙连接,所以想要获取用户杀死应用的时间就可以用来作为蓝牙断开的时间
我看 Paging 数据是从 DataSource中获取,里面有 只有获取初始化数据以及LoadMore 。那么我要是想获取很多数据后 在 头部插入一个数据 该如何操作呢? PageList 好像是不支持直接操作的
vivo对极少数的应用开放了权限。这个权限在手机上的表现是在通知管理里面有应用脚本的开关控制。 除了商务谈的事情,技术手段还有突破的可能性了吗?